Hosting Dinners Is Healing My Childhood Shame

About this episode

Have you ever felt too anxious or ashamed to invite someone into your home? In this heartfelt episode, I'm sharing my transformative journey from the confines of government housing and women's shelters to the liberating experience of hosting impromptu dinners. Inspired by a spontaneous invitation from a friend, I discovered the profound healing power of welcoming others into her imperfect space. Through this candid conversation, I challenge you to embrace our past with love and to find healing in small, meaningful actions.
